Transaction 3655692bfc1423c3e021890b5c6ba6c8b020584295c83dccde1544437bb5c71d
1 Input
1 Output
-
3655692bfc1423c3e021890b5c6ba6c8b020584295c83dccde1544437bb5c71d:0
- value
- 1811107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8449b7ceae7edbe5238ae3953546ef7a76b6dd5c OP_EQUAL
- address
- 3DkVRt63pSPuMsi6agjvNpZZR5zGcC8upR